Family Matters Price List 2018 - 2019Please note all prices are excluding VAT

One-to-One Parenting Support Solution-focussed support using a variety of parenting tools to enhance parents’ skills and improve communication and decision-making within the family. Can be delivered at home or in the community.Ideal for families with emerging issues as well as those with multiple and complex needs.Includes 1 hour assessment visit / 6 hours of support / Evaluation and feedback / 1 staff member £225 / 2000 points

One-to-One Support for Children To support children and young people to explore their feelings and wishes and develop coping strategies.Ideal for children who require additional support with emotional and behavioural issues.Includes 1 hour assessment with child/family / 6 hours of support / Evaluation and feedback / 1 staff member £225 / 2000 points

Time Together: Individual Family Structured and supported opportunities for parents and children to develop confidence to engage with each other through craft-based activities and conversation.Ideal for families needing support around playground learning where attachment may be an issue. Includes 3x 1 hour sessions / Evaluation & feedback / 1 staff member £135 / 1200 points

Time Together: 4-8 Families Structured and supported opportunities for parents and children to develop confidence to engage with each other through craft-based activities and conversation. Ideal for families needing support around play and learning where attachment may be an issue.Includes meeting to discuss referrals and assess needs / 3 hour group session /evaluation and feedback / 2 staff members £295 / 2650 points

Solihull Parenting Course (6 to 12 parent/carers) Understanding your child’s behaviour. Supporting parent/child relationships. Ideal for parents and carers wanting to understand brain development, emotional development and child behaviour and enhance their parenting skillsIncludes 12x 1 hour sessions / Evaluation & feedback / 2 staff members £1100 / 9900 points

Other Courses (6 to 12 parent/carers) CRAFTY PARENTS (7 weeks) Exploring self esteem, managing feelings, understanding the power of language and setting limits and boundaries. Ideal for parents and carers wanting to enhance their parenting skills, utilising our parenting strategy toolkit. Level one accredited.

MY TIME (7 weeks) Exploring personal strengths and areas for development, fostering an awareness of wellbeing and mindfulness making short and long terms goals. Level 1 Accredited. Ideal for those who want to raise aspirations for themselves and their families.

Includes meeting to discuss referrals and assess needs / 7x 3.5 hour weekly sessions / Evaluation and feedback / 2 staff members £995 / 8950 points each course

Workshops (4 to 8 parent/carers) STRESS MATTERS Exploring how stress feels, the possible causes and how to manage it.

LEARNING MATTERS To enhance parents’ confidence to support their children’s learning.

COMMUNICATION MATTERS The effective use of language and the exploration of different styles of communication.CONFIDENCE MATTERS To support parents to recognise how confidence can look within themselves and how this can have a positive effect on their children.

BESPOKE WORKSHOP Structured around specific needs. Ideal for parents or carers who may have had poor previous educational experiences and may have low levels of functional skills.

Includes meeting to discuss families’ needs and take referrals / 3 hour session / Evaluation and feedback / 2 staff members £275 / 2475 points each workshop

Drop-ins and Parental Engagement A playground meet and greet to promote school events and Family Matters courses and workshops to parents and carers. Ideal for schools wanting to improve the parental engagement with courses, workshops and events. Includes 4x ½ hour sessions / 1 staff member £48 / 432 pointsCoffee Drop-in to encourage parents to attend Family Matters Courses & other school events. Ideal for schools wanting to improve the parental engagement with courses, workshops and events Includes 1 hour session / 2 staff members £48 / 432 pointsCraft event designed to build parents and trust and confidence and to provide school pastoral staff a platform to engage parents and carers. Ideal for schools wanting to improve the parental engagement with courses, workshops and events. Includes 2.5 hour session / 2 staff members £95 / 850 points
